[tor-dev] Proposal 187: Reserve a cell type to allow client authorization

Roger Dingledine arma at mit.edu
Tue Oct 25 23:19:03 UTC 2011


On Wed, Oct 19, 2011 at 08:08:12PM -0400, Nick Mathewson wrote:
>   We reserve a new variable-length cell type, "AUTHORIZE."
> 
>   We specify that any number of PADDING or VPADDING or AUTHORIZE
>   cells may be sent by the client before it sends a VERSIONS cell.
>   Servers that do not require client authorization MUST ignore such
>   cells, except to include them when calculating the HMAC that will
>   appear in the CLOG part of a client's AUTHENTICATE cell.
> 
>   We still specify that clients SHOULD send VERSIONS as their first
>   cell; only in some future version of Tor will an AUTHORIZE cell be sent
>   first.

Sounds good to me. Feel free.

Thanks,
--Roger



More information about the tor-dev mailing list